My Trans am WS6 (assuming thats what you mean with firebird wr6) can out run a roush stang (non-supercharged) all day long (but they're just glorified GTs). The WS6 can hang with the supercharged version and even out run it at certain speeds. WRXs and EVOs can be insanely fast especially when tweaked. I got to toss a WRX STI-R around Oak Hill in East Texas and wow, that thing is a true beast and a lot of fun.
My E55 stock will out run my WS6, but the WS6 can hang pretty well so a modified one might be a different story, but then imagine if the E55 is modified (which is why on the street you never really know what your running up against).
I'd put a stock E on par with a C6 from driving a couple they seem pretty close. Can't help you with a lightning although it would be a great shop truck

It really depends on the mods to the other cars. A wrx has no chance stock against an e55, none of the cars you listed do. But if you start talking modified- the whole game changes. My $2200 96 eclipse DESTROYS my e55 at any speed under 100.

To the OP, yes an E55 can beat all of those cars stock for stock. With your mods it'll be easier. The 4WD cars always get the jump though unless you know how to launch.
